Title :
Design of scheduling storage for real-time control system
Author :
Wang, Jinhe ; Zhang, Nan
Author_Institution :
Sch. of Comput. Eng., Qingdao Technol. Univ., Qingdao
Abstract :
This paper describes the schedule of allocating storage on real-time control system. Data storage of users which are transmitted from the man-machine display interface is allocated based on the names of the users. The schedule for the allocation of user programming code is realized on the system according to the user ID. The schedule includes techniques for the dynamic repositioning of user program. Based on the updated information, the adjustment of data storage can be effectively updated from the storage related table. The experimental results demonstrate that the scheduling algorithm provides efficient behaviour.
